Product Overview
Flame Resistant Thermal Wire Insulation PET Braided Sleeve is manufactured from environmentally friendly polyester monofilament materials including PET, PA6, PA66, and PPS. This braided wire cover delivers exceptional flexibility, fire resistance, abrasion resistance, and thermal insulation performance with a smooth surface, bright colors, and various patterns.
Key Specifications
- Operating temperature range: -70°C to +155°C
- Melt temperature: 250°C
- Flame retardant and UV resistant
- Resistant to chemicals and solvents
- Lightweight and highly flexible construction
- Standard colors: Black, White, Grey, Yellow, Blue, Red, Green
Performance Features
- Flame-retardant and ROHS compliant
- Easy, cost-effective installation with 25% edge overlap
- Cuts easily with hot knife or scissors
- Excellent abrasion resistance and chemical inertness
- Maintains shape and rigidity across operating temperature range (-40°C to 125°C)
- Expands up to three times its resting diameter
- Halogen free and environmentally safe
Industrial Applications
Ideal for wire harness protection in automatic equipment, railways, and general manufacturing industries where wires and tubes require durable, high-temperature resistant shielding.
Technical Specifications
| Parameter | Specification |
|---|---|
| Mono filament Thickness | 0.25mm or 0.20mm |
| Recommended Cutting Method | Hot Knife |
| Tensile Strength | 100,000 psi |
| Elongation | 20% |
| Maximum Temperature | 155°C |
| Melt Temperature | 250°C |
| Copper Rust Effect | No Effect |
